Transaction 3015073e10e03637f445255cc28c740de17220c53c9448b65bd4e825085ee04e

1 Input
2 Outputs
  • 3015073e10e03637f445255cc28c740de17220c53c9448b65bd4e825085ee04e:0
  • value  2173958
    address  3ALLmB5qGrUjZPEt2jkfups3aAPmGVPvxk
  • 3015073e10e03637f445255cc28c740de17220c53c9448b65bd4e825085ee04e:1
  • value  2319799
    address  bc1q6t4salgw4rgya4y6c0f0jwgw0wlt8zfadll2zy